CENTERVILLE, La. (KLFY) -- The St. Mary Parish school board approved a $1,500 increase to teacher salaries at Thursday night's board meeting.
Starting pay will now begin at $47,000. Classified staff will also receive raises based on peer and market reviews for hourly raises. According to a Facebook post by St. Mary Parish schools, all salary schedules will be updated on the school board's website on Monday, June 17.
